Bankruptcy over for crypto lender Celsius Network?

Crypto lender Celsius Network, which went bankrupt in June last year, may already be able to end the bankruptcy process. 
This is according to a lengthy document filed in the Bankruptcy Court for the Southern District of New York. 
Chapter 11 for crypto lender Celsius Network
Indeed, Celsius had filed for and been granted what is known as Chapter 11, which is that provision of the US Bankruptcy Code that allows companies to attempt a restructuring following a bankruptcy filing. 
Thus, Celsius did not immediately go into liquidation, but rather attempted some sort of restructuring so that the bankruptcy proceedings could be concluded without having to go to the length and breadth of a lengthy court proceeding. 
Indeed, the above document states that Celsius Network has reached two agreements that allow it to return funds to all customers, thus effectively ending the bankruptcy proceedings a little over a year after its inception.
